Concerts in the Park Series

This year's 2010 line up includes...

 

The Hazel Miller Band

Denver’s own musical force of nature.  Songs are charged with a primal dose of genuine soul. This band is back for their 5th time in Erie.

Saturday, July 10

 

Buckstein

Straight from seasons 5 and 6 of American Idol, Matt Buckstein and his band have put together a country show with a vengeance. The 6’4” bass-baritone lights the fuse and the band explodes!

Saturday, July 24

 

Phat Daddy

One of Denver?s premier dance bands, Phat Daddy plays hits from the 50?s to today.

Saturday, August 7

 

That Eighties Band

Colorado's most popular 80's band will be back in Erie for their 2nd time!

Saturday, August 21 - Fireworks to follow show at 9:00 pm!

 

Concert in the Park Series
QUICK FACTS

Event Hours
Saturdays from 5:00 pm - 9:00 pm.  DJ will warm the crowd up from 5:00 - 6:30 pm - Main Acts will take the stage approximately around 6:45 pm - come early to get a good seat!

 

Location
Concerts are located at Coal Creek Park on the corner of Cheseman and Katell Streets in Historic Downtown Erie.

 


View Concerts in the Park in a larger map

 

Cost
Admission is FREE!

 

What to Bring
Lawn chair, blanket, hat, sunscreen, insect repellent, friends & family

 

What NOT to Bring
Pets, alcoholic beverages (non-alcoholic beverages and water are OK if they are in plastic bottles), tents (or anything else that blocks your neighbor's view)

 

Food & Drink
There will be food available to purchase directly from various food vendors - hot dogs, hamburgers, funnel cakes, ice cream etc.  Beer, wine, soft drinks, and water will be available to purchase - stop by the ticket booth at the park to purchase your tickets

 

General Courtesies
Alcohol is NOT permitted outside of the fenced area that surrounds the park - you are also not permitted to bring outside alcohol into the park.  For safety and health reasons when inside the park:

  • Smoking is discouraged
  • Glass bottles are not allowed

 

Weather
Concerts are held Rain or Shine!
